Procurement and Distribution Services

Overview


In Procurement and Distribution Services, our vision is to lead the way with integrity, teamwork, and outstanding services. Our mission is to deliver goods and services through authorized cost-effective solutions to meet the needs of our customers. Our values are customer service, integrity, teamwork, and creating an enjoyable and rewarding work environment.

We are committed to conducting procurements using sound business practices, promoting competition whenever possible to minimize costs, and upholding the highest ethical standards in all of our business practices.

Goals


Our goals align with Excellence for All and with the Seattle Public Schools 2010-2011 Priorities. Our primary goals include:

  • Compliance: Ensure the integrity of our business processes
  • Service Delivery: Consistently meet service and delivery standards
  • Fiscal Integrity: Be good stewards of public funds

Current Initiatives


Some of our larger initiatives, which are directly related to our primary goals, include:

  • Compliance: Review and update policies and procedures for procurement, and help ensure compliance with state and federal laws, Board policies, and Superintendent procedures
  • Service Delivery: Establish baseline for performance measures for procurement administrative lead time
  • Fiscal Integrity: Establish sustainable processes to evaluate procurement savings

Accomplishments


A few of our recent accomplishments include:

  • Implementing paperless requisitions, resulting in an e-procurement ratio of 80%
  • Redesigning the Small Works procurement process, resulting in a new application, a new roster, and a more streamlined and audit-worthy process
